Dometic Unveils FreshJet FJXM7 3500, Proven Climate Technology extends to Modern Marine Applications

by Dometic 1 Jun 01:49 PDT
FreshJet FJXM7 3500 © Dometic

Dometic has unveiled the FreshJet FJXM7 3500, a next-generation rooftop climate solution purpose-engineered for the demands of modern marine environments. Combining advanced inverter technology with extensive marinisation engineering, the compact rooftop system delivers efficient onboard comfort, simplified installation and dependable offshore durability.

Built on Dometic's proven FreshJet platform for RV applications, the FJXM7 has been extensively marinised and validated for the demands of leisure and commercial marine environments. The system incorporates marine-grade stainless-steel components, specially coated coils, sealed electrical systems and a wave-impact-tested compressor unit to deliver reliable performance in harsh marine conditions.

Delivering 3500W of cooling and 3000W of heating from a single self-contained rooftop unit, the FreshJet FJXM7 blends powerful climate control with simplified installation. The integrated inverter compressor technology enables rapid, whisper-quiet cooling while minimising start-up current and improving energy efficiency, which is particularly beneficial for work boats or cruisers operating with limited onboard power, hybrid systems or variable load profiles.

Designed for operation in temperatures ranging from -12°C to 52°C, the system is engineered to maintain reliable onboard comfort across diverse global operating environments. While its configuration fits standard 400 x 400 mm openings and roof thicknesses from 25-60 mm, supporting straightforward installation on both new-build and refit projects while preserving valuable interior space.

Available in both black and white finishes, the FreshJet FJXM7 also features integrated CleanAir filtration to help maintain cabin freshness, seamless connectivity via the Dometic Climate app, and compatibility with the optional FJX ADBD air distribution box featuring touch controls and integrated LED lighting.
